Transaction 3d5cd11c48ffaceffe604e706fed14b0a65e77108d128a84dcbc0409fcf877f7

1 Input
1 Outputs
  • 3d5cd11c48ffaceffe604e706fed14b0a65e77108d128a84dcbc0409fcf877f7:0
  • value  117027
    address  34tCscRS72zTZ4gRuYFehqSyYNd7WST5S4